Heading to the Northeast: Conflict and Displacement Through A Lens of A Family
Phnom Penh Post / Guest WriterChhoeum Sanghar, 35, and his wife, Y Sida, 30, are residents of Pongro Village in Oddar Meanchey province, located near the Thai border. The couple has three children: an 11 year old son and seven-month-old twins who were born via caesarean section on June 22, 2025.
